Cerro Calero
Cerro Calero is a mountain in Viesca Municipality, Coahuila and has an elevation of 1,101 metres. Cerro Calero is situated nearby to the locality Colonia Gueria, as well as near La Cabaña.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Viesca.

Viesca is a small town in the desert of southern Coahuila, Mexico. It is known for its desert landscapes with rolling sand dunes called the Bilbao Dunes. The town is one of Mexico's designated Pueblos Mágicos.
